After finally having a few well developed cities in my region (without cheating...which is a first for me), I'm trying to plan for the future with my zoning.

I am curious if there is a reference to what size of zoned footprint will be required to get different stages of buildings.

Obviously, if I zone my entire city 2x2, I won't be getting any higher stage buildings...

And in the same vein, if I have a city block with twelve lots all zoned 1x3...is that the same as having one lot 6x6 (holding down the ctl key while placing)...

your penultimate line - yes. if you zone a bunch of smaller lots, they will eventually be built on as one large one. new buildings often eat up more than one lot.

    What size of footprint is needed for stage 8 buildings?

    What is the purpose of the feature of holding down the Ctl key while placing a zone?

    Stage 8 buildings are generally 3x3, 3x4, 4x4.....the majority being 3x3. Holding down ctl allows you to specify a particular size of lot for development. In some cases this is over-ridden but in most only a 3x3 building will develop if you've zoned it 3x3 using ctl.

    largest building footprints are 6x6. most common late stage buildings are 3x4 and 4x4.
